The Tunisian prime minister, Hichem Mechichi, sacked the country's health minister on Tuesday, the premier's office said, as spiralling coronavirus cases weigh on Tunisia's swamped health system.

AFP reports that Faouzi Mehdi's sacking came days after the ministry's spokeswoman said the health situation was overwhelming, with the pandemic causing more than 17,000 deaths in a population of around 12 million.

Here is our story on the clashes today between Dr Anthony Fauci, the US's top infectious diseases expert, and Republican senator Rand Paul.

Paul suggested that Fauci had lied before Congress in May when he denied that the National Institutes of Health (NIH) funded so-called gain of function" research - the practice of enhancing a virus in a lab to study its potential impact in the real world - at a virology lab in Wuhan, China.
